First of all. Thank so much for all the kind words and love! I am really happy that the ban is over. ( for now. we have a election on Monday, and a couple parties have stated that they want to make sure the ban will be back, but hopefully none of them get enough power to do anything with it).
Also, thank you to everyone who replied to me, I appreciate it very much!
most of the breeders in Norway live in the south, but I live in the North. So transportation and finding breeders can be hard for me.
Yes, we can import animals, but there are som rules regarding to not be wild caught. I belive the parents of the snake also need to be born in captivity. need to have CITES permit papers . etc :)
I'll write down the species that are legal in Norway now, if you guys are wondering. I know it isnt a big list but at least it is much better than a full ban :)
Snakes :
• Green tree python
• Amazon tree boa
• Boa constrictor
• Ball python
• King snake
• Corn snake
• Milksnake
• Rainbow boa
• Carpet python
Lizards:
• Spiny tailed monitor
• Crested gecko
• Leopard gecko
• Eyed lizard (Timon Lepidus)
• Uromastyx
• Bearded dragon
• Giant day gecko
Turtles/tortoises:
• Hermanns tortoise
• Chinese pond turtle
• Redfooted tortoise
